Gmail Üzerinden C Sharp ile Mail Gönderme İzni
Gmail Üzerinden C Sharp ile Mail Gönderme İzni

ASP.NET ve C# ile Gmail kullanarak mail gönderirken en çok karşılaşılan sorun Gmailin mail gönderme izninin default olarak kapalı olmamasıdır. Gmail ayarlarından bir uygulamanın mail göndermesine izin verilmesi gerekmektedir.

Yazının Devamı
ASP.NET ile Gmail üzerinden mail gönderme
ASP.NET ile Gmail üzerinden mail gönderme

C Sharp ile Gmail kullanarak mail nasıl gönderilir. Örneğimizde ASP.NET MVC kullanılmıştır.

Yazının Devamı
Micro ORM Dapper Kullanımı
Micro ORM Dapper Kullanımı

Entity Framework ORM kullanmak günümüzde her ne kadar çok tercih edilsede çok yavaş çalışmaktadır. Micro ORM Dapper ise ADO net kadar hızlı çalışmaktadır. Dapper ile CRUD işlemlerini MVC ile aşağıdaki gibi kullanılabilir.

Yazının Devamı
MVC ile Sayfalama işlemi / MVC paging yapma
MVC ile Sayfalama işlemi / MVC paging yapma

ASP.NET MVC ile verileri sayfalar halinde göstermek için Sayfalama (paging) işlemi yapılması gerekmektedir. Paging için birçok yöntem ve kütüphane bulunmaktadır. Biz PagedList kütüpanesi ile paging yapacağız.

Yazının Devamı
ASP.NET SEO uyumlu link oluşturma
ASP.NET SEO uyumlu link oluşturma

ASP.NET MVC ile yapılan siteler için makale, konu veya duyuru gibi başlıklar için yazı ile URL oluşturup (slug URL) ve bu URL yada linkler site adının hemen yanında olması SEO açısından son derece önemlidir. URL ler aşağıdaki class ile SEO uyumlu karaktere dönüştürülmesi sağlanır.

Yazının Devamı